How to Play Maryland Pick 4?Pick the numbers right in Pick 3 and you could win up to $500 on a $1 straight bet. Or play Pick 4 and you could win up to $5,000 on a $1 straight bet. Best of all, you can play both games twice a day, seven days a week!For as little as .50 cents, you can play your favorite number straight or boxed. Play it straight and you win if your numbers match exactly the winning numbers. Play it boxed and you win if your numbers match the winning numbers in any order. In Pick 3, you can even play two numbers as a front or back pair. If you can't decide on which numbers to play, you can have the Lottery's computer "Quick Pick" your numbers for you. You can purchase a ticket for up to seven (7) consecutive drawings in advance. If you win during the week, you don't have to wait until the end of the week to cash in. Just go to any Lottery Retailer, cash in your winner up to $600, and pick up a replacement ticket for the remaining days. How to Claim a Prize in Maryland?
After checking the Maryland Lottery results, players who found themselves to be winners must claim their prizes before the expiration date. The process varies according to the total prize amount, as described below.
Prizes up to $600 or Free Plays
- Your first option is to head to any local retailer and claim your prize.
- Alternatively, it is also possible to claim at an Expanded Cashing Authority Program (XCAP), with all the locations here, for up to $5,000.
- Claiming at the Maryland Lottery office is also an option.
- Winners have the alternative to claim at cashiers’ windows at specific casinos, up to $25,000.
- Although not necessary, you can also claim by posting the signed winning ticket to the Maryland Lottery.
Prizes Over $600
Except for the option of claiming at local retailers, all the other alternatives apply to prizes over $600. The difference, however, is that winners are required to take a valid photo ID and the Social Security Card.
Prizes Over $25,000
All the prizes above the amount of $25,000 must be claimed at the Maryland Lottery by appointment only. Any tickets above that value take at least 15 business days to be processed.

Lottery Tax Information in Maryland
Maryland taxes on lottery games are considerably high compared to other states. Non-residents of Maryland pay a bit less in state taxes, more precisely 7.5%. All other cases are clearly stated in the tables below.
Tax Withholdings on Maryland Lottery – U.S. Citizens and Residents
$5,000+ | State Tax | 8.95% |
Federal Tax | 24% | |
Total | 32.95% |
Tax Withholdings on Maryland Lottery – Non-U.S. Citizens
$5,000+ | State Tax | 8% |
Federal Tax | 30% | |
Total | 38% |
Lottery Rules in Maryland
- Maryland subscription prizes are paid to its winners by mail.
- XCAP locations can only pay out prizes up to $5,000.
- On the other hand, the cashiers’ windows in the specified casinos are open to claims up to $25,000.
- Prizes up to $600 require only the signed winning ticket.
- Prizes from all other games expire in 182 days.
- It is necessary to be 18 years old or older to play any of the Maryland games.
- Winnings above $5,000 are subject to state and federal taxes.
- Winners in Maryland that do not reside in the state are subject to lower state taxes.
- Only U.S. residents and citizens can play the Maryland Lottery games.
- It is possible to win and remain an anonymous winner in Maryland.
